... Read moreIf you're planning a movie day, consider various genres that suit every mood. Whether you’re in the mood for comedies, action, or heartwarming dramas, the right film can enhance your day significantly. For a fun-filled experience, prepare some snacks and create a cozy viewing environment. Start with classic comedies like 'Superbad' or 'Bridesmaids' for knee-slapping laughter. If action is your preference, consider hit films like 'Mad Max: Fury Road' or 'John Wick' for an adrenaline rush. Family-friendly options like 'The Lion King' or 'Finding Nemo' make for great picks to gather everyone around. Enhance the experience with themed decorations or games based on movie plots. Engaging with friends or family during and after the film can lead to wonderful conversations and create lasting memories. Further, check online reviews or streaming platforms to stay updated on trending films for your fun movie day!
